On January 18, 2026, the hip-hop landscape witnessed a monumental closing of a circle. Clifford Joseph Harris Jr., known to the world as T.I. (or Tip), broke a six-year hiatus following his 2020 project The L.I.B.R.A. to release his final studio album, Kill the King. This release, anchored by the lead single "Let Them Know," is more than a musical retirement; it is a calculated alignment of numerology and astrology, facilitated by his longtime "spiritual counterpart" and producer, Pharrell Williams.
